I will be building it in the scheme of one of the BATUS training vehicles as shown on the box. The only extras will be an Accurate Armour resin barrel and some 3D printed exhausts from FC Model Trend.

I started a few weeks back while i was doing the Harriers so i could get the lower hull and suspension painted early.

Once the lower hull and suspension parts were painted, they got put together. I use my usual Tamiya mix here of NATO green and field grey. But i will be useing MiG paints on the rest.

And then last weekend i started on the rest of the build. For a well detailed kit, it goes together very easily and quickly. The hull is ready for primer. I left off the wing mirrors as tehse are not used in BATUS.

And the turret is just waiting for the TOGS on the left side. I left off the top of the comanders hatch so i can paint around it before fitting the clear periscopes.

The gun barrel was originally part of the Accurate Armour kit, now sold as a seperate AM part. A hole had to be drilled to allow it to fit on the Takom mount, but i was able to get a nice tight fit.

Thanks guys. ye, it is a long barrel, the british army have tended to go for longer barrels on there last few tanks. Its actually looks a lott longer than the cahlly barrel, but when i put it up against the tamiya Mk 1 chally they are about the same.

Everything is now ready for priming, the only issues was the TOGS which was a tight fit, but i managed to squeeze into place. Everything else fit perfectly.
